Transaction 40c66f363100580459e7dcfaafbf63cf5d42cf9e805a278f21391f285ee31be5
1 Input
1 Output
-
40c66f363100580459e7dcfaafbf63cf5d42cf9e805a278f21391f285ee31be5:0
- value
- 347555
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e3fc18a4f806ba957efd9b24f2b6958f3a4de1b1 OP_EQUAL
- address
- 3NUVK3Za2W5MqxQ2n5xRQrBhytjDv3MvWV